Twelfth Night, Julius Caesar, A Midsummer Night's Dream, Macbeth, and The Tempest... in a way you've never seen them before.

Away from the rest of their plays, Malvolio, Cinna, Peaseblossom, Banquo, and Caliban tell their tales, each in a solo-show written for younger audiences, by acclaimed playwright Tim Crouch. No longer burdened by iambic pentameter, these five can finally speak their truth...

Fusing Shakespeare with meta-theatre, multimedia, creative tasks, and philosophical playfulness, Crouch reimagines these secondary Shakespearean characters in a way that is accessible and engaging to young audiences.

Featuring an introduction from Crouch that explains the origin of the five plays and their performance processes, the I, Shakespeare collection provides a fresh perspective on some of theatre's most well-known stories, finding the parallels between the Bard's time and present day.
